In 1994, Serge Monast claimed that NASA and the United Nations were trying to abolish traditional religions and national identities — so they could create a totalitarian one-world government.

Monast first introduced the public to the four - gradation programme that he conceive NASA and the United Nations were implementing to make a New World Order in his controversial 1994 textNASA ’s Project Blue Beam .

The first step involved the creative activity of manmade earthquakes at precise locations around the world , which would then uncover supposed grounds discrediting traditional religious belief , specially Christianity and Islam .

This was , according to Serge Monast , to be followed by a gigantic “ blank show ” wherein three - dimensional optical hologram and sounds would emerge , project images of religious figures like Jesus , Muhammad , and Buddha across the sky before the figures slowly merged into one entity : the Antichrist .

The third step involved telepathic electronic two - elbow room communicating , where unreal “ gods ” would speak to each somebody in their own spoken language , convincing them of the new “ truth ” that they should conceive .

The final phase was to make humanity believe an exotic encroachment was about to occur , convert Christians that the Rapture was about to begin , and use “ a commixture of electronic and supernatural forces ” to trigger off microprocessor chip in all consumer electronics and gismo around the mankind .

consort to Serge Monast , these steps would rely on ripe technology to manipulate population , paving the way for the licentiousness of traditional society and interior identities and the establishment of a one - world government activity and religion that everyone on Earth would be forced to pursue .

Serge Monast ’s story ended in 1996 — just two years after his Project Blue Beam theory was made public — when he died at the old age of 51 .

Official account attributed his dying to a heart fire , but his followers and other conspiracy theorists claimed that he was assassinated due to his outspoken purview and the menace they purportedly posed to the global elite .

This assertion , though wide dispute , has of course added a bed of martyrdom to Monast ’s story within certain confederacy circles .
